Air frying Trader Joe's sweet potato gnocchi gives every piece a caramelized, lightly crisp outside and a soft, pillowy center. It is a faster, less messy alternative to the skillet directions and turns the frozen bag into an effortless fall side or meatless meal.

Ingredients

How to make trader joe's sweet potato gnocchi in the air fryer

  1. Preheat the air fryer to 390°F.
  2. Separate the frozen gnocchi pieces and toss with olive oil.
  3. Air fry in a single layer for 10–12 minutes, shaking every 4 minutes.
  4. Transfer to a bowl, toss with Parmesan and black pepper, and serve hot.

Storage & leftovers

Refrigerate leftover trader joe's sweet potato gnocchi in the air fryer in an airtight container for up to 3 days.

Reheat in the air fryer at 350°F until hot and crisp. Avoid the microwave when texture matters.

Can I double this recipe?

Yes, but cook in batches. Crowding the basket blocks airflow and prevents even browning.
